Astar Network is a smart contract hub leveraged by decentralized apps (dApps) in the Web 3.0 ecosystem, with support for both EVM and WASM virtual machines. Astar is a scalable platform used by dApp developers to lower costs and improve interoperability, including via the use of Layer 2 features such as Plasma and zero-knowledge rollups.
